Summary

This week, Rachel Zoe speaks with model, actress, author, and beauty guru Molly Sims about the toxicity of the fashion industry, dealing with rejection, finding love and starting a family…just to mention a few. 

Molly shares about her resilience and how leaving the modeling industry jump started her acting career but then how she worried about the inevitable industry “expiration date.”
